Output 8ac31d1354e100fd7a6ae3fa73783ccdf32a1ebe522dd8863eba5f92cebae500:0

value
986489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ff966f144bccfd004b631b05a651224339d29de OP_EQUAL
address
364gTKgANNFD82PrHztbDvBeQpTNSE84A5
transaction
8ac31d1354e100fd7a6ae3fa73783ccdf32a1ebe522dd8863eba5f92cebae500
spent
true